so when in 2019 I went for a cognitive evaluation, the psychologist made this comment:
"You express a lot of doubt."
He said that after we were done, referring to the objective portion of the tests. Memory questions, IQ questions, response speed questions, etc. Apparently, when I was answering, say, general knowledge questions, I nearly always added "I think?" or "I'm not sure" or "I'm pretty sure, but..."
"Do other people not do that?" I asked him.
"No, they don't."( Read more... )
